The system can only be maintained if the workflow is systematically adhered to and kept paperless. Our branch in Berlin has been paperless since 1st of January 2016.

We all felt attached to paper and it means a big change for our own workflow. First the documents have to be processed and distributed and only then does the substantive work begin.

Sometimes it is hard to maintain the discipline to name all the documents correctly and process them further. It is especially hard when you are pressed for time. But if you do not stick to the workflow, the system becomes patchy and individual paper documents accumulate. These are then difficult to deal with because physical mandate files no longer exist.
